The problem is either with the driver for the network adapter or with Network Utility. The computer has the information, which can be obtained in the three other ways described. So far, their explanation is that the network adapter is “too advanced” for the router, and because this information comes from the router and not the adapter, Network Utility cannot display it. I’ve contacted Apple support on the Network Utility problem. But the option-click on the network icon is by far the best. I did eventually stumble upon the System Report method. I’ve confirmed this with other 2018 Macs in BestBuy and the Apple store. It shows 54 Mbps, no matter what network you’re connected to. My first thought was to look in Network Utility, but on the 2018 computers this doesn’t work.
